2009-06-18 22 views
0

ProvidersHelperに似たクラスがありますが、Webにはありません。 プロバイダのコレクションをインスタンス化します。実際に私はCodeSmith & Nettiersを使用しており、dbプロバイダはOracleです。これはapp.configで追加されるプロバイダセクションを生成しました。なぜSystem.Web.Configurationクラスを使用するのか、なぜこのセクションでOracleClientの代わりにSQLClientが表示されるのかわかりません。ProvidersHelperに似たクラスがありますが、Webにはありません。

私は取得していますエラーは次のとおりです。

は「型 'System.Configuration.ConfigurationErrorsException' の未処理の例外が発生したのSystem.Web.dllに

追加情報:できませんでしたファイルまたはアセンブリ 'LLPA.Data.OracleClient'またはその依存関係の1つをロードしてください。指定されたファイルが見つかりません。

どのようなアイデアや解決策がありがとうございます。

答えて

0

LLPA.Data.OracleClientがbinフォルダまたはGACにあることを確認します。それが動作しない場合は、Fuslogvw.exeを使用して見てください。

0

私はアプリケーションにLLPA.Data.OracleClientの参照を追加していないので、それが見つからないのです。

+0

あなたは何かを忘れていませんか? –

1

これはSQL Serverを参照し、Oracleを使用している場合はおそらくバグです。 .netTiers issue trackerにバグを記録することをおすすめします。 LLPA.Data.OracleClientプロジェクト参照のすべてを見て、コンパイルされたアプリケーションのbinディレクトリにあることを確認することをおすすめします。

関連する問題